I have a Nokia N80 with talks on board, on pay as you go with Orange, I
use the phone for texting and making and receiving calls, but yesterday
it started giving out a message saying not enough memory to receive
messages, please delete data first.
I have nothing to my knowledge to delete as all my call log and text
made and received are empty, also there is a flashing envelope symbol.
I have taken the battery out left it for a while but still get the
message.
Any help would be good.
